Technical SEO: A Must-Have for Developer Tool Marketing
Technical SEO is vital for developer tool marketing. Engineers are a tech-savvy crowd and they rely on search engines to find the tools they need. By optimizing your website for technical SEO, you can enhance your visibility in search results and attract more interested customers.
Technical SEO encompasses a range of factors, such as site speed, mobile-friendliness, structured data, and XML sitemaps. When you resolve these technical aspects, you create a seamless user experience that search engines favor. This can lead to higher rankings, more info more traffic, and ultimately, increased leads.
It's not enough to have a excellent product; you need to make sure programmers can easily find it. Technical SEO is the key to unlocking the potential of your developer tool marketing efforts.
